I'm going to ramble about Terex a bit here, feel free to ignore it. I'm mostly doing it so that:
1)The GM can see what I'm thinking of for Terex in case he wants to fashion some hooks for him.
2)The rest of you can see the kinds of things Terex does in his down-time in case it ever matters. (Also I love down-time RP so if you ever want to do some just PM me and we can start a side thread or a Google doc or something for it)
3)Because I don't know everything that's available in Pathfinder any more so one of you might know of something that would suit my purposes with Terex better than what I've thought of.
So, my original thought with Terex is that he'd start dabbling in arcane magic as he leveled (represented by taking the "minor magic" and "major magic" rogue talents), until he eventually decided to devote more time and effort to it and became a Magus or even a Wizard, possibly with the idea of becoming an Arcane Trickster.
Then there was the whole episode with the gnoll tribe, with Gav and his Mo Mo, where Terex got a taste of what a powerful psychic could do... and Terex realized that he is kind of a natural psychic, what with the whole native telepathy thing. So he's kind of been experimenting with that ever since, which is why he took the Psychic Sensitivity feat when we gained a level.
But I'm still kind of debating about what to do with him long-term. I was thinking he might end up becoming a Psychic or perhaps a Magus (Mindblade), as he focuses more and more on developing his native mental prowess.
The problem with all these plans is that none of them really synergize with his rogue levels--they're not great for hitting things, and he'd be starting from caster level 1 at level 6, which isn't great for being useful. So *another* option I've considered is to have him just keep taking rogue levels and keep dabbling in magic and psychic powers by spending feats and rogue talents on them.
Honestly, the fact that Terex spends his smarts on knowing how to do all kinds of things (represented by his huge number of skills) is one of the things I enjoy about him, so I'm kind of reluctant to give up too many of his skill points per level. SO he may just stay rogue. I don't know, we'll see. Events could easily sway him one way or the other.
He might have ended up being a Factotum back in the 3.5 days. :D

Nate Dragonail |
If it's a kind of magic you want I would definitely go with an int caster they are some of my favorite. Since you'll be "behind" most of the time I would focus on playing a class that gets access to spells which shapes the battlefield like create pit or illusions the enemy have to interact with before getting a chance to disbelive them or put some focus on buffing the team.
I would stay away from the mindblade as he creates weapons instead of enchancing your natural weapons with magic.
For int casters there are the useal suspects.
Wizard, witch, sage sorcerer, arcanist, psychic.
The occultist could be fun with you learning magic from artefacts you find, and he functions purely on int with a 4+ int modifier skills.
For archetype casters there is:
Investigator has some archetypes that changes alchemy for arcane/psychic int based casting like Questioner and Psychic Detective.
Warlock Vigilante which cast spells as a magus but form the wizard/sorcerer list (6th) you can create small bolts to shoot to give sneak attack with touch.
Cabalist vigilante is also and int caster
The last I know of is living grimoire inquisitor but I think that one would be punishing for your build.
mdt |
Questioner Investigator might be best if you want magic + skills. Although the bard list isn't exactly 'master blaster' type. If you like buffs/debuffs/utility magic though, bard is not bad.
